Exploring the Rustly Language: Features and Benefits
Rustly, a innovative coding language, is rapidly attracting popularity among engineers for its remarkable blend of speed and reliability. A principal feature lies in its ownership system, which avoids many common memory-safety issues at compile-time, minimizing runtime challenges. Furthermore, its focus on zero-cost layers ensures excellent throughput comparable to native languages like C and C++. This features also reach to parallelism and low-level programming, making it a robust choice for a diverse spectrum of projects.

Rustly's Unique Approach to Memory Safety
Rustly presents a singular method for guaranteeing memory protection , diverging from typical approaches . Instead of depending on garbage disposal , Rustly employs a build-time borrow checker . This groundbreaking framework necessitates developers to precisely define how memory is managed , preventing common errors like invalid indicators and data races at the origin . The result is a secure and speedy system devoid of runtime overhead.
